Top Android 3DS Emulators:
Lemuroid
Lemuroid stands out as a versatile and actively maintained emulator on Google Play, surviving the 2024 emulator shakeup. It excels at 3DS emulation but also supports numerous other game systems, making it ideal for consolidating your retro gaming library onto a single device.
RetroArch Plus
While not explicitly advertised on its Google Play listing, RetroArch Plus, through its Citra core, provides robust 3DS emulation capabilities. (Citra is a well-known 3DS emulator.) Requiring Android 8 or higher, RetroArch Plus offers broader core support than its standard counterpart, making it a better choice for more modern devices. Users with older devices might find the regular RetroArch version more suitable.
